package org.eclipse.osee.framework.core.model.type;
import org.eclipse.osee.framework.core.enums.StorageState;
import org.eclipse.osee.framework.core.exception.OseeCoreException;
import org.eclipse.osee.framework.core.model.cache.AttributeTypeCache;
import org.eclipse.osee.framework.core.model.cache.IOseeCache;
import org.eclipse.osee.framework.core.model.cache.IOseeTypeFactory;
import org.eclipse.osee.framework.core.util.Conditions;
import org.eclipse.osee.framework.jdk.core.util.Strings;
/**
* @author Roberto E. Escobar
*/
public class AttributeTypeFactory implements IOseeTypeFactory {
public AttributeType create(long guid, String name, String baseAttributeTypeId, String attributeProviderNameId, String fileTypeExtension, String defaultValue, int minOccurrences, int maxOccurrences, String tipText, String taggerId) throws OseeCoreException {
Conditions.checkNotNullOrEmpty(name, "attribute type name");
// checkNameUnique(cache, name);
Conditions.checkNotNullOrEmpty(baseAttributeTypeId, "attribute base type id");
Conditions.checkNotNullOrEmpty(attributeProviderNameId, "attribute provider id");
Conditions.checkExpressionFailOnTrue(minOccurrences > 0 && !Strings.isValid(defaultValue),
"DefaultValue must be set for attribute [%s] with minOccurrences ", name, minOccurrences);
Conditions.checkExpressionFailOnTrue(minOccurrences < 0, "minOccurrences must be greater than or equal to zero");
Conditions.checkExpressionFailOnTrue(maxOccurrences < minOccurrences,
"maxOccurences can not be less than minOccurences");
return new AttributeType(guid, name, Strings.intern(baseAttributeTypeId),
Strings.intern(attributeProviderNameId), Strings.intern(fileTypeExtension), defaultValue, minOccurrences,
maxOccurrences, tipText, Strings.intern(taggerId));
}
public AttributeType createOrUpdate(AttributeTypeCache cache, long guid, String typeName, String baseAttributeTypeId, String attributeProviderNameId, String fileTypeExtension, String defaultValue, OseeEnumType oseeEnumType, int minOccurrences, int maxOccurrences, String description, String taggerId) throws OseeCoreException {
AttributeType attributeType = cache.getByGuid(guid);
if (attributeType == null) {
attributeType =
create(guid, typeName, baseAttributeTypeId, attributeProviderNameId, fileTypeExtension, defaultValue,
minOccurrences, maxOccurrences, description, taggerId);
attributeType.setOseeEnumType(oseeEnumType);
} else {
cache.decache(attributeType);
attributeType.setFields(typeName, baseAttributeTypeId, attributeProviderNameId, fileTypeExtension,
defaultValue, oseeEnumType, minOccurrences, maxOccurrences, description, taggerId);
}
cache.cache(attributeType);
return attributeType;
}
public AttributeType createOrUpdate(IOseeCache<Long, AttributeType> cache, int uniqueId, StorageState storageState, Long guid, String typeName, String baseAttributeTypeId, String attributeProviderNameId, String fileTypeExtension, String defaultValue, OseeEnumType oseeEnumType, int minOccurrences, int maxOccurrences, String description, String taggerId) throws OseeCoreException {
AttributeType attributeType = cache.getById(uniqueId);
if (attributeType == null) {
attributeType =
create(guid, typeName, baseAttributeTypeId, attributeProviderNameId, fileTypeExtension, defaultValue,
minOccurrences, maxOccurrences, description, taggerId);
attributeType.setOseeEnumType(oseeEnumType);
attributeType.setId(uniqueId);
attributeType.setStorageState(storageState);
} else {
cache.decache(attributeType);
attributeType.setFields(typeName, baseAttributeTypeId, attributeProviderNameId, fileTypeExtension,
defaultValue, oseeEnumType, minOccurrences, maxOccurrences, description, taggerId);
}
cache.cache(attributeType);
return attributeType;
}
}
